    Live rock and live sand are a part of the overall biological fintration system in the tank. Without them you can probably have a successful tank but you will need some really good filtration. Aside from the filtration aspect they also provide a natural food source.

    I have the BioCube skimmer in my 14 and I have been getting nothing but water for 2 weeks now. I even adjusted the bubbles to be at the top of the black collar and nothing.... So I rinsed the whole thing down last night with warm water and re-installed it. This morning I am seeing more foam...
